Commonwealth University of Pennsylvania and University of Scranton are frequently compared when students or parents prepare college admissions. Commonwealth University of Pennsylvania is a four-year, public school located in Bloomsburg, PA and UofS is a four-year, private (not-for-profit) school located in Scranton, PA.
